vue2 webpack2 爲less/css自動添加前綴autoprefixer

爲了兼容不一樣的瀏覽器,不少時候要寫前綴,否則存在不少兼容性問題,若是用webpack的話,很容易實現自動添加前綴,我如今用的項目是基於vue2 webpakc2的,查閱了好久沒有發現便捷的解決方案:css

1. 安裝 postcss-loader

npm install postcss-loader --save-devhtml

2.配置webpack.conf.js

rules: [{
            test: /\.vue$/,
            loader: 'vue-loader',
            options: {
                // vue-loader options go here
                postcss: [require('autoprefixer')({ browsers: ['last 10 Chrome versions', 'last 5 Firefox versions', 'Safari >= 6', 'ie > 8'] })]
            }
        }, 
{
            test: /\.less$/,
            loader: 'style-loader!css-loader!postcss-loader!less-loader'
        }]

一行代碼便可實現css前綴添加,非常方便vue

vue-loaderwebpack

相關文章
相關標籤/搜索